Allegheny College demographics summary. Zippia estimates demographics and statistics for Allegheny College by using a database of 30 million profiles. Our estimates are verified against BLS, Census, and current job openings data for accuracy. After extensive research and analysis, Zippia's data science team found that:

  • Allegheny College has 1,014 employees.
  • 52% of Allegheny College employees are women, while 48% are men.
  • The most common ethnicity at Allegheny College is White (71%).
  • 10% of Allegheny College employees are Hispanic or Latino.
  • 10% of Allegheny College employees are Black or African American.
  • The average employee at Allegheny College makes $49,543 per year.
  • Allegheny College employees are most likely to be members of the democratic party.
  • Employees at Allegheny College stay with the company for 3.9 years on average.
